What compliance standards do the roof panels meet?

The Drop Away Roof Panels meet the FM Global 4651 standard and are UL BLME.R4036 approved for In-Building Construction.

At what temperature do the roof panels drop away?

The Drop Away Roof Panels will sag and fall away at 135°F (57.2°C), allowing the sprinkler system access to the containment aisle.

What is the primary function of the Drop Away Roof Panel?

The Drop Away Roof Panels provide an effective solution for fire suppression in data centers by allowing sprinkler system access to the containment aisle.

What are the two main parts of the Drop Away Panels?

The Drop Away Panels are made up of two parts: the Ceiling Grid and the End of Row Kit.

Are there any installation restrictions for the roof panels?

The Drop Away Roof Panels shall not be adhered to, held down, or fixed in any way that may impede their ability to function.

What is the nominal thickness of the Drop Away Roof Panels?

The nominal panel thickness is .013 inch (0.33 mm), designed to drop away when the sprinkler system needs to activate.

What are the available sizes for the Drop Away Roof Panels?

The Drop Away Roof Panels come in 3 different sizes: 900mm, 1200mm, and 1800mm, corresponding to 3ft, 4ft, and 6ft aisle widths.

What material are the Drop Away Roof Panels made from?

The panels are made out of polyvinyl chloride plastic (PVC/vinyl), providing a secure and translucent roof solution.

How to Install the 1200mm Drop Away Panel Ceiling System

This guide provides step-by-step instructions for installing the 1200mm Drop Away Panel Ceiling System, including mounting beams and panels.

Estimated time: 1h

Tools needed:

7mm Socket Wrench, 8mm Socket Wrench, Scissors, Hack saw

Supplies needed:

M5x0.8 x 10mm Hex Head Screws, Panels, Progression Plates, Aisle Beams, Cross Beams, Slider Plate Assembly

  1. Install the End of Row Beam

    Secure the End of Row Beam onto one end of the Pod using M5x0.8 x 10mm Hex Head Screws. Ensure it is firmly attached.

  2. Install Progression Plates

    Position the Progression Plates onto the shelf, butting them against the End of Row Beam. Tighten down using M5x0.8 x 10mm Hex Head Screws.

  3. Install Aisle Beam and Cross Beam

    Attach each Aisle Beam to the Progression Plates and install the Cross Beam, ensuring it nests into the Aisle Beam pockets. Use M5x0.8 x 10mm Hex Head Screws to secure.

  4. Install Panels

    Push down the Panels from the top of the Pod, ensuring they snap below the Aisle Beam flanges. Center the Panels in the grid openings.

  5. Install Adjustable End of Row Beam

    Attach the Adjustable End of Row Beam to the opposite end of the Pod using M5x0.8 x 10mm Hex Head Screws.

  6. Install Last Panels and Slider Plate Assembly

    Depending on the last opening size, either use full or cut Panels with the Slider Plate Assembly and End of Row Cross Beam. Tighten with M5x0.8 x 10mm Hex Head Screws.
